Czech Republic - Share of people with good or very good perceived health: Males was 70.50% in December of 2022, according to the EUROSTAT. Trading Economics provides the current actual value, an historical data chart and related indicators for Czech Republic - Share of people with good or very good perceived health: Males - last updated from the EUROSTAT on June of 2023. Historically, Czech Republic - Share of people with good or very good perceived health: Males reached a record high of 70.50% in December of 2022 and a record low of 62.10% in December of 2005.
